How far is Lansdowne House from Flint, MI?
The distance between Flint (Bishop International Airport) and Lansdowne House (Lansdowne House Airport) is 667 miles / 1073 kilometers / 579 nautical miles.
The driving distance from Flint (FNT) to Lansdowne House (YLH) is 1158 miles / 1863 kilometers, and travel time by car is about 29 hours 33 minutes.

Distance from Flint to Lansdowne House
There are several ways to calculate the distance from Flint to Lansdowne House. Here are two standard methods:
Vincenty's formula (applied above)- 666.787 miles
- 1073.089 kilometers
- 579.422 nautical miles
Vincenty's form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points on the earth's surface using an ellipsoidal model of the planet.
Haversine formula- 666.692 miles
- 1072.936 kilometers
- 579.339 nautical miles
The haversine form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points assuming a spherical earth (great-circle distance – the shortest distance between two points).
